Summary

The April 2026 Resolution publishes the Supreme Court's ruling nullifying Alcor Seguridad's 2021 pay tables, declaring them invalid under Article 166.3 of Law 36/2011. Security companies must update salaries to the new tables or face fines of up to 15,000 EUR.
